1903 San Francisco Jesse Moores Roster
Team Record: 18-14
Finished 2nd in the CSL
Manager: J. W. Curtin (18-14)
Location: San Francisco, California
The San Francisco Jesse Moores of the California State League ended the 1903 season with a record of 18 wins and 14 losses, finishing second in the CSL.
J. W. Curtin served as manager.
